Instant Pot Paleo & Keto Carnitas

Instant Pot Paleo & Keto Carnitas Recipe

I searched for awhile to find a recipe that didn't have added sugar, and this one is terrific. Good thing I doubled it because it didn't last. Recipe posted as listed. Courtesy of gnom-gnom.com. Serving size is estimated.
No ratings yet
Prep Time 30 mins
Cook Time 45 mins
Course Main Course
Cuisine Mexican
Calories 406.4 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 2 lbs pork shoulder, cut into extra large cubes
  • 1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 cup water
  • 1 orange, halved
  • 2 limes, juiced
  • 1 jalapeno, seeded and diced
  • 1 onion, diced
  • 2 teaspoons kosher salt
  • 3 minced garlic cloves
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on dried parsley
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cumin

To Serve

  • tortillas or romaine lettuce
  • fresh cilantro (ribboned or minced)
  • lime wedge
  • onion (finely minced)
  • salsa

Instructions
 

  • Pat meat dry and cut into large cubes. Season lightly with salt and freshly ground black pepper and set aside.
  • Set instant pot to Saute and heat olive oil. Add meat (working in batches if needed), and sear for 3 to 5 minutes on each side until browned. Press cancel to turn off heat.
  • Add in remaining ingredients, squeezing orange into the mix before adding it inches Yes, you want the whole orange in the mix. Toss to combine.
  • Lock lid in place, close pressure valve and press Meat. Adjust cooking time for 30 minutes and cook. Allow pressure to release naturally (roughly 20 minutes). Remove lid and shred meat with two forks (in the instant or a tray).
  • For crispy carnitas: Turn on the oven broiler while carnitas are cooking. Once meat is shredded, transfer to a baking tray along with some of the juice and broil for 3 to 6 minutes until the edges begin to brown and crisp.
  • Serve right away with desired toppings.
